Commit 9e356588 authored by alissonalbuquerque's avatar alissonalbuquerque
Browse files

add correções temporarias de layout e UserPad

parent 10815e2a
...@@ -28,11 +28,7 @@ class DashboardController extends Controller ...@@ -28,11 +28,7 @@ class DashboardController extends Controller
if($user->isTypeTeacher()) if($user->isTypeTeacher())
{ {
$userPads = $userPads = UserPad::whereUserId($user->id)->whereStatus(Status::ATIVO)->get();
UserPad::initQuery()
->whereUser($user->id)
->wherePadStatus(Status::ATIVO)
->get();
return view('dashboard', ['userPads' => $userPads, 'menu'=> Menu::HOME]); return view('dashboard', ['userPads' => $userPads, 'menu'=> Menu::HOME]);
} }
......
...@@ -30,7 +30,6 @@ class EnsinoAtendimentoDiscenteController extends Controller ...@@ -30,7 +30,6 @@ class EnsinoAtendimentoDiscenteController extends Controller
->orderBy('cod_atividade') ->orderBy('cod_atividade')
->get(); ->get();
$niveis = Nivel::listNivel(); $niveis = Nivel::listNivel();
$modalidades = Modalidade::listModalidade(); $modalidades = Modalidade::listModalidade();
$divs = PadTables::tablesEnsino($user_pad_id); $divs = PadTables::tablesEnsino($user_pad_id);
......
...@@ -39,9 +39,9 @@ class PadController extends Controller ...@@ -39,9 +39,9 @@ class PadController extends Controller
} }
if(Auth::user()->isTypeTeacher()) if(Auth::user()->isTypeTeacher())
{ {
$menu = Menu::PADS; $menu = Menu::PADS;
$userPads = UserPad::initQuery()->whereUser(Auth::user()->id)->get(); $userPads = UserPad::whereUserId(Auth::user()->id)->get();
return view('pad.teacher.index', ['menu' => $menu, 'userPads' => $userPads]); return view('pad.teacher.index', ['menu' => $menu, 'userPads' => $userPads]);
} }
......
...@@ -15,19 +15,19 @@ ...@@ -15,19 +15,19 @@
<x-auth-validation-errors class="alert alert-danger mb-2" :errors="$errors" /> <x-auth-validation-errors class="alert alert-danger mb-2" :errors="$errors" />
<form action="{{ route('login') }}" method="POST" class="signin-form d-md-flex"> <form action="{{ route('login') }}" method="POST" class="signin-form d-md-flex">
@csrf
<!-- Informações --> <!-- Informações -->
<div class="half p-4 py-md-5 bg-primary"> <div class="half p-4 py-md-5 bg-primary">
<div class="w-100"> <div class="w-100">
<h4 class="mb-4"> Informações </h4> <h4 class="mb-4"> Informações </h4>
</div> </div>
<p class="w-100 text-center"> Bem Vindo ao PAD </p> <p class="w-100 text-center"> Bem-Vindo(a) ao PAD </p>
<p class="w-100 text-center text-danger"> Serviço em ajuste. Em breve, será novamente liberado </p> <!-- <p class="w-100 text-center text-danger"> Serviço em ajuste. Em breve, será novamente liberado </p> -->
<!-- <p class="w-100 text-center"> O primeiro acesso deve ser realizado utilizando o seu e-mail institucional como login e parte local do email como senha. </p> <p class="w-100 text-center"> O primeiro acesso deve ser realizado utilizando o seu e-mail institucional como login e parte local do email como senha. </p>
<p class="w-100 font-weight-bold"> Exemplo: </p> <p class="w-100 font-weight-bold"> Exemplo: </p>
<p class="w-100 font-weight-bold"> <span class="bold"> Login: </span> usuario.email@upe.br </p> <p class="w-100 font-weight-bold"> <span class="bold"> Login: </span> usuario.email@upe.br </p>
<p class="w-100 font-weight-bold"> <span class="bold"> Senha: </span> usuario.email </p> --> <p class="w-100 font-weight-bold"> <span class="bold"> Senha: </span> usuario.email </p>
<!-- <p class="w-100 text-center">O primeiro acesso deve ser realizado utilizando seu e-mail <!-- <p class="w-100 text-center">O primeiro acesso deve ser realizado utilizando seu e-mail
e CPF, nos campos de login e senha respectivamente</p> --> e CPF, nos campos de login e senha respectivamente</p> -->
......
@php
use App\Models\Util\Status;
@endphp
<div class="tab-pane active" id="home" role="tabpanel" aria-labelledby="home-tab"> <div class="tab-pane active" id="home" role="tabpanel" aria-labelledby="home-tab">
<div class="d-flex justify-content-between flex-wrap flex-md-nowrap align-items-center pt-3 pb-2 mb-3 border-bottom"> <div class="d-flex justify-content-between flex-wrap flex-md-nowrap align-items-center pt-3 pb-2 mb-3 border-bottom">
<h1 class="h2">Bem Vindo ao PAD</h1> <h1 class="h2">Bem Vindo ao PAD</h1>
...@@ -9,17 +13,21 @@ ...@@ -9,17 +13,21 @@
</h3> </h3>
</div> </div>
<div class="d-flex"> <div class="d-flex">
@foreach($userPads as $userPad) @foreach($userPads as $userPad)
<div class="card mx-2" style="width: 12rem;"> @if($userPad->pad->status === Status::ATIVO)
<div class="card-body"> <div class="card mx-2" style="width: 12rem;">
<div class="card-body">
<div class="text-end">
<span class="badge bg-primary">{{ $userPad->pad->statusAsString() }}</span>
</div>
<h1 class="text-center"> <i class="bi bi-book-half"></i> </h1>
<h5 class="text-center"> PAD: {{ $userPad->pad->nome }} </h4>
<a class="stretched-link" href="{{ route('pad_view', ['id' => $userPad->id]) }}"></a>
</div>
<h3 class="text-center"> <i class="bi bi-book-half"></i> </h3>
<h5 class="text-center"> PAD: {{ $userPad->pad->nome }} </h4>
<h5 class="text-center"> Status: {{ $userPad->pad->statusAsString() }} </h4>
<a class="stretched-link" href="{{ route('pad_view', ['id' => $userPad->id]) }}"></a>
</div> </div>
</div> @endif
@endforeach @endforeach
</div> </div>
</div> </div>
...@@ -21,18 +21,29 @@ ...@@ -21,18 +21,29 @@
@section('body') @section('body')
<div class="d-flex"> <div class="d-flex">
@foreach($userPads as $userPad) @foreach($userPads as $userPad)
@if($userPad->pad->status === Status::ATIVO || $userPad->pad->status === Status::ARQUIVADO)
<div class="card mx-2" style="width: 12rem;"> <div class="card mx-2" style="width: 12rem;">
<div class="card-body"> @if($userPad->pad->status === Status::ATIVO)
@if($userPad->pad->status === Status::ATIVO) <div class="card-body">
<div class="text-end">
<span class="badge bg-primary">{{ $userPad->pad->statusAsString() }}</span>
</div>
<h1 class="text-center"> <i class="bi bi-book-half"></i> </h1> <h1 class="text-center"> <i class="bi bi-book-half"></i> </h1>
@else <h5 class="text-center"> PAD: {{ $userPad->pad->nome }} </h4>
<a class="stretched-link" href="{{ route('pad_view', ['id' => $userPad->id]) }}"></a>
</div>
@else
<div class="card-body">
<div class="text-end">
<span class="badge bg-secondary">{{ $userPad->pad->statusAsString() }}</span>
</div>
<h1 class="text-center"> <i class="bi bi-journal-bookmark-fill"></i> </h1> <h1 class="text-center"> <i class="bi bi-journal-bookmark-fill"></i> </h1>
@endif <h5 class="text-center"> PAD: {{ $userPad->pad->nome }} </h4>
<h5 class="text-center"> PAD: {{ $userPad->pad->nome }} </h4> <a class="stretched-link" href="{{ route('pad_view', ['id' => $userPad->id]) }}"></a>
<h5 class="text-center"> Status: {{ $userPad->pad->statusAsString() }} </h4> </div>
<a class="stretched-link" href="{{ route('pad_view', ['id' => $userPad->id]) }}"></a> @endif
</div>
</div> </div>
@endif
@endforeach @endforeach
</div> </div>
@endsection @endsection
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ment